How Full-Body Red Light Therapy Works

Many people experience pain in the joints or muscles, and today’s technology and techniques present many ways to help with this pain. One of these methods is full-body red light therapy, which utilizes, as the name suggests, red light to help patients. Full-body red light therapy uses light to treat damaged tissue for an efficient and effective recovery.

The usage of light for this might sound surprising to some newcomers, so let’s break down how that works. The wavelengths from the light stimulate the body so it can heal tissue successfully. So, how exactly does light make this happen? It all comes down to the wavelengths of the light and how they interact with your body. More specifically, the treatment benefits from how the wavelengths interact with your cells.

Full-body red light therapy’s primary focus is to strengthen the mitochondria. It’s specifically the aforementioned wavelengths that help to bolster the mitochondria. In our bodies, mitochondria are the source of power for our cells. As the cells absorb the wavelengths from the red light, so do the mitochondria within the cells.

The mitochondria generate this power by converting the food we eat into energy, helping our bodies thrive in the process. For this reason, mitochondria are often referred to as the powerhouse of our body’s cells. Suffice it to say that these powerhouses are critical to our body’s daily functions, so you can rely on them during your healing process.

What Can You Treat With This Therapy?

Now that you have a clearer look at full-body red light therapy and how it works, we can discuss the issues it can treat. That way, you can use this therapy to start living your best life. Health problems that you can treat with full-body red light therapy include chronic pain, fibromyalgia, carpal tunnel syndrome, arthritis, and more.

Simply put, this therapy will help with several joint, muscle, and tendon issues. For example, a study on low-level laser therapy (LLLT) highlights how this method can reduce inflammatory musculoskeletal pain.
